Sdílet prostřednictvím


Catalogs interface

Rozhraní představující katalogy.

Metody

beginCreateOrUpdate(string, string, Catalog, CatalogsCreateOrUpdateOptionalParams)

Vytvoření katalogu

beginCreateOrUpdateAndWait(string, string, Catalog, CatalogsCreateOrUpdateOptionalParams)

Vytvoření katalogu

beginDelete(string, string, CatalogsDeleteOptionalParams)

Odstranění katalogu

beginDeleteAndWait(string, string, CatalogsDeleteOptionalParams)

Odstranění katalogu

beginUploadImage(string, string, Image_2, CatalogsUploadImageOptionalParams)

Vytvoří image. Tuto akci použijte, pokud je ID image neznámé.

beginUploadImageAndWait(string, string, Image_2, CatalogsUploadImageOptionalParams)

Vytvoří image. Tuto akci použijte, pokud je ID image neznámé.

countDevices(string, string, CatalogsCountDevicesOptionalParams)

Spočítá zařízení v katalogu.

get(string, string, CatalogsGetOptionalParams)

Získání katalogu

listByResourceGroup(string, CatalogsListByResourceGroupOptionalParams)

Výpis prostředků katalogu podle skupiny prostředků

listBySubscription(CatalogsListBySubscriptionOptionalParams)

Výpis prostředků katalogu podle ID předplatného

listDeployments(string, string, CatalogsListDeploymentsOptionalParams)

Seznamy nasazení pro katalog.

listDeviceGroups(string, string, ListDeviceGroupsRequest, CatalogsListDeviceGroupsOptionalParams)

Vypište skupiny zařízení pro katalog.

listDeviceInsights(string, string, CatalogsListDeviceInsightsOptionalParams)

Seznamy přehledy zařízení pro katalog.

listDevices(string, string, CatalogsListDevicesOptionalParams)

Seznamy zařízení pro katalog.

update(string, string, CatalogUpdate, CatalogsUpdateOptionalParams)

Aktualizace katalogu

Podrobnosti metody

beginCreateOrUpdate(string, string, Catalog, CatalogsCreateOrUpdateOptionalParams)

Vytvoření katalogu

function beginCreateOrUpdate(resourceGroupName: string, catalogName: string, resource: Catalog, options?: CatalogsCreateOrUpdateOptionalParams): Promise<SimplePollerLike<OperationState<Catalog>, Catalog>>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

resource
Catalog

Parametry vytváření prostředků.

options
CatalogsCreateOrUpdateO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<Catalog>, Catalog>>

beginCreateOrUpdateAndWait(string, string, Catalog, CatalogsCreateOrUpdateOptionalParams)

Vytvoření katalogu

function beginCreateOrUpdateAndWait(resourceGroupName: string, catalogName: string, resource: Catalog, options?: CatalogsCreateOrUpdateOptionalParams): Promise<Catalog>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

resource
Catalog

Parametry vytváření prostředků.

options
CatalogsCreateOrUpdateOptionalParams

Parametry možností.

Návraty

Promise<Catalog>

beginDelete(string, string, CatalogsDeleteOptionalParams)

Odstranění katalogu

function beginDelete(resourceGroupName: string, catalogName: string, options?: CatalogsDeleteOptionalParams): Promise<SimplePollerLike<OperationState<void>, void>>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sDeleteO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<void>, void>>

beginDeleteAndWait(string, string, CatalogsDeleteOptionalParams)

Odstranění katalogu

function beginDeleteAndWait(resourceGroupName: string, catalogName: string, options?: CatalogsDeleteOptionalParams): Promise<void>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sDeleteOptionalParams

Parametry možností.

Návraty

Promise<void>

beginUploadImage(string, string, Image_2, CatalogsUploadImageOptionalParams)

Vytvoří image. Tuto akci použijte, pokud je ID image neznámé.

function beginUploadImage(resourceGroupName: string, catalogName: string, uploadImageRequest: Image_2, options?: CatalogsUploadImageOptionalParams): Promise<SimplePollerLike<OperationState<CatalogsUploadImageHeaders>, CatalogsUploadImageHeaders>>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

uploadImageRequest
Image

Text požadavku na nahrání obrázku

options
CatalogsUploadImageOptionalParams

Parametry možností.

Návraty

Promise<@azure/core-lro.SimplePollerLike<OperationState<CatalogsUploadImageHeaders>, CatalogsUploadImageHeaders>>

beginUploadImageAndWait(string, string, Image_2, CatalogsUploadImageOptionalParams)

Vytvoří image. Tuto akci použijte, pokud je ID image neznámé.

function beginUploadImageAndWait(resourceGroupName: string, catalogName: string, uploadImageRequest: Image_2, options?: CatalogsUploadImageOptionalParams): Promise<CatalogsUploadImageHeaders>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

uploadImageRequest
Image

Text požadavku na nahrání obrázku

options
CatalogsUploadImageOptionalParams

Parametry možností.

Návraty

countDevices(string, string, CatalogsCountDevicesOptionalParams)

Spočítá zařízení v katalogu.

function countDevices(resourceGroupName: string, catalogName: string, options?: CatalogsCountDevicesOptionalParams): Promise<CountDevicesResponse>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sCountDevicesOptionalParams

Parametry možností.

Návraty

get(string, string, CatalogsGetOptionalParams)

Získání katalogu

function get(resourceGroupName: string, catalogName: string, options?: CatalogsGetOptionalParams): Promise<Catalog>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sGetOptionalParams

Parametry možností.

Návraty

Promise<Catalog>

listByResourceGroup(string, CatalogsListByResourceGroupOptionalParams)

Výpis prostředků katalogu podle skupiny prostředků

function listByResourceGroup(resourceGroupName: string, options?: CatalogsListByResourceGroupOptionalParams): PagedAsyncIterableIterator<Catalog, Catalog[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

options
CatalogsListByResourceGroupOptionalParams

Parametry možností.

Návraty

listBySubscription(CatalogsListBySubscriptionOptionalParams)

Výpis prostředků katalogu podle ID předplatného

function listBySubscription(options?: CatalogsListBySubscriptionOptionalParams): PagedAsyncIterableIterator<Catalog, Catalog[], PageSettings>

Parametry

options
CatalogsListBySubscriptionOptionalParams

Parametry možností.

Návraty

listDeployments(string, string, CatalogsListDeploymentsOptionalParams)

Seznamy nasazení pro katalog.

function listDeployments(resourceGroupName: string, catalogName: string, options?: CatalogsListDeploymentsOptionalParams): PagedAsyncIterableIterator<Deployment, Deployment[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sListDeploymentsOptionalParams

Parametry možností.

Návraty

listDeviceGroups(string, string, ListDeviceGroupsRequest, CatalogsListDeviceGroupsOptionalParams)

Vypište skupiny zařízení pro katalog.

function listDeviceGroups(resourceGroupName: string, catalogName: string, listDeviceGroupsRequest: ListDeviceGroupsRequest, options?: CatalogsListDeviceGroupsOptionalParams): PagedAsyncIterableIterator<DeviceGroup, DeviceGroup[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

listDeviceGroupsRequest
ListDeviceGroupsRequest

Vypíše skupiny zařízení pro katalog.

options
CatalogsListDeviceGroupsOptionalParams

Parametry možností.

Návraty

listDeviceInsights(string, string, CatalogsListDeviceInsightsOptionalParams)

Seznamy přehledy zařízení pro katalog.

function listDeviceInsights(resourceGroupName: string, catalogName: string, options?: CatalogsListDeviceInsightsOptionalParams): PagedAsyncIterableIterator<DeviceInsight, DeviceInsight[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sListDeviceInsightsOptionalParams

Parametry možností

Návraty

listDevices(string, string, CatalogsListDevicesOptionalParams)

Seznamy zařízení pro katalog.

function listDevices(resourceGroupName: string, catalogName: string, options?: CatalogsListDevicesOptionalParams): PagedAsyncIterableIterator<Device, Device[], PageSettings>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

options
CatalogsListDevicesOptionalParams

Parametry možností

Návraty

update(string, string, CatalogUpdate, CatalogsUpdateOptionalParams)

Aktualizace katalogu

function update(resourceGroupName: string, catalogName: string, properties: CatalogUpdate, options?: CatalogsUpdateOptionalParams): Promise<Catalog>

Parametry

resourceGroupName

string

Název skupiny prostředků. V názvu se rozlišují malá a velká písmena.

catalogName

string

Název katalogu

properties
CatalogUpdate

Vlastnosti prostředku, které se mají aktualizovat.

options
CatalogsUpdateOptionalParams

Parametry možností

Návraty

Promise<Catalog>